Óscar Borrero‐López is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Ceramics and Composites and Mechanics of Materials. According to data from OpenAlex, Óscar Borrero‐López has authored 69 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 42 papers in Mechanical Engineering, 33 papers in Ceramics and Composites and 21 papers in Mechanics of Materials. Recurrent topics in Óscar Borrero‐López’s work include Advanced materials and composites (40 papers), Advanced ceramic materials synthesis (32 papers) and Aluminum Alloys Composites Properties (19 papers). Óscar Borrero‐López is often cited by papers focused on Advanced materials and composites (40 papers), Advanced ceramic materials synthesis (32 papers) and Aluminum Alloys Composites Properties (19 papers). Óscar Borrero‐López collaborates with scholars based in Spain, United States and Australia. Óscar Borrero‐López's co-authors include Fernando Guiberteau, Ángel L. Ortiz, Nitin P. Padture, Brian R. Lawn, Mark Hoffman, Yu Zhang, Fernando Rodríguez‐Rojas, Paul J. Constantino, Antonia Pajares and Han Huang and has published in prestigious journals such as Acta Materialia, Journal of the American Ceramic Society and Acta Biomaterialia.
